Multiplexer Technology: Applications and Benefits in Electronic Design
Multiplexers are fundamental components in electronic design, facilitating the optimized routing of signals within complex circuits. By utilizing a compact number of control lines, multiplexers allow for the precise selection of one input signal from several available options to be transmitted to a single output. This adaptable nature makes multiplexers indispensable in a wide range of applications.
- In telecommunications, multiplexers are crucial for combining multiple data signals onto a single transmission medium, maximizing bandwidth utilization and optimizing communication efficiency.
- Within computer systems, multiplexers play a vital role in addressing memory locations and choosing specific registers for data processing. This expedites memory access operations, contributing to overall system performance.
- Additionally, multiplexers find applications in digital signal processing (DSP) circuits, where they are used for implementing filters and other signal manipulation tasks.
The benefits of using multiplexers in electronic design are manifold. They offer substantial space savings compared to standard switching methods, as they can handle multiple signals with a restricted number of components.
Moreover, multiplexers contribute to increased performance by reducing the power consumption and complexity of circuits. Their built-in capability for signal selection makes them essential building blocks in modern electronic systems.
